OLMERT SAYS BUSH AGREED TO VANQUISH IRAN BEFORE END OF TERM

"... Emerging from a 90-minute White House meeting with President George W. Bush on June 4, Israeli Prime Minister Ehud Olmert said the two leaders were of one mind:
“We reached agreement on the need to take care of the Iranian threat. I left with a lot less question marks [than] I had entered with regarding the means, the timetable restrictions, and American resoluteness to deal with the problem. George Bush understands the severity of the Iranian threat and the need to vanquish it, and intends to act on that matter before the end of his term in the White House.”

IRAQ REFUSES TO LET U.S. ATTACK IRAN FROM IRAQ

"Iraq will not allow its territory to be used to attack Iran, Iraqi Prime Minister Nouri Maliki has said during a visit to Tehran... "We will not allow Iraq to become a platform for harming the security of Iran and neighbours."
